Output e2876cc893176b94739a755f9499bc37561582bf1efd7aa337dbe6ad7b35fe67:2

value
163737
script pubkey
OP_0 OP_PUSHBYTES_20 77db7e2d7ae1377491e9c46d5d80174ea0af863c
address
bc1qwldhutt6uymhfy0fc3k4mqqhf6s2lp3ufud78t
transaction
e2876cc893176b94739a755f9499bc37561582bf1efd7aa337dbe6ad7b35fe67
spent
true